I was using Mozilla 0.9.7 to connect to the news server news.cable.ntlworld.com
and accidently entered the wrong address for the news server. I entered
news.cable.ntlworld.co and it wouldnt work (obviously) and then I went to the
mozilla news page (default page) for each news server page. When you try and
subscribe to newsgroup option it hangs (Newsgroups - Subscribe to Newsgroups).
So if you use the same main page to alter the settings to alter the .co to .com
and then click ok (Accouts -View settings for this account/Server Settings) and
try to correct the .co to com it hangs the system. Even with latest build as of
21/12/01 / Windows; U; Win98; en-US; rv:0.9.7) Gecko/20011221
